Arctic Paper Stock

Arctic Paper EV/EBITDA

The EV/EBITDA (Enterprise Value to EBITDA) of Arctic Paper (ATC.WA) as of Aug 5, 2026 is 2.76. In the previous year, EV/EBITDA (Enterprise Value to EBITDA) was 0.48 — a change of 475.23% (higher).

What does Arctic Paper do? Arctic Paper SA is a leading manufacturer of high-quality graphic paper, as well as FineArt paper and cardboard. The company was founded in 2001 and is headquartered in Poland. Arctic Paper is one of the most popular companies on Eulerpool.

The EV/EBITDA ratio is a widely used valuation metric that compares a company's enterprise value to its EBITDA. It normalizes for differences in capital structure, taxation, and depreciation policies.
